Alarm Systems: A Lifeline in Emergencies

Let's start with the basics. In a health care facility—where the stakes are high and the population is often vulnerable—the execution of an efficient alarm system can significantly impact outcomes during emergencies. According to the NFPA guidelines, the preferred method for alarm initiation includes a combination of manual means and sprinkler system waterflow alarms.

The Role of Sprinkler System Waterflow Alarms

Now, let’s sprinkle in another layer—pun intended! The integration of sprinkler system waterflow alarms is more than just an added safety feature; it's a critical component of the infrastructure ensuring that emergency services are notified and that safety protocols are activated immediately upon detecting a fire.

If a fire occurs, and the sprinkler system kicks into gear, the waterflow alarms act as an automatic trigger for the alarm system. This means that not only do you have that crucial human element providing immediate alertness, but you also have an automatic response to fire detection—an essential symbiotic relationship in health care safety protocols.
